titleOfInvention Method for elimination of pathogens in plant cultivation and corresponding system
abstract The invention relates to a method for removing disease-causing microbes, which during their lifetime have ozone-sensitive phases such as dried mycelium and spores, swarm spores and sensitive mycelium unaccustomed to light, from an object such as cultivated plants and / or a cultivation / storage space. The process comprises preparing an ozone aqueous solution, and treating the object with the ozone aqueous solution. In addition • the evaporation is set so that the drying of the water from the surfaces takes 5 - 300 minutes, • the disease-causing spores and / or organisms in the object are brought by drying in a dormant stage and an absorbent state before treatment with the ozone aqueous solution, • on hard surfaces in the form of large droplets, and • the ozone content of the ozone water on the surface to be treated is 100 - 3000 ppb, preferably 200 - 1000 ppb, said spores and / or organisms absorbing ozone with the irrigation water and dying. The invention also relates to a corresponding system for removing disease-causing microbes.
